Description: A slow walk through Grass Lake Nature Park. The park contains the headwaters of Green Cove Creek and one of the most environmentally intact wetland systems in northern Thurston County. Over 100 bird species and 200 plant species have been recorded in the park. Grass Lake Nature Park’s primary functions are wildlife protection, wildlife viewing, and environmental education.
